Improved/Greater feats generally come for free with their predecessors if other qualifications met. Goal is to reduce the gap between casters and martials at higher levels without excessively frontloading martials at lover levels. Examples:
-Combat maneuver improvement - Improved + Greater in one feat
-Vital strike improvement - one feat for all versions
-TWF improvement - TWF + Improved + Greater in one feat
-Style feat improvement - pick up chain in one feat

Streamlining Rules:
No tracking of basic camping items/food/generic ammunition
No encumbrance within reason
Skip rolling of healing / Celestial version of Infernal Healing
Can Take 20 to identify. Items automatically appraised.
I will ordinarily roll the following
-perception, sense motive, knowledge checks. If players can get the information by taking 10 (if out of combat), they will usually get the information.
-initiative
